Capacity Planning in Workforce Management: Definition, Purpose, and Importance
What Capacity Planning Means in Workforce Management
Capacity planning in workforce management is the process of determining how much work a team can realistically handle within a given time period and aligning that capacity with incoming work demand. It helps organizations maintain a balanced workload distribution, ensure deadlines are achievable, and prevent employee burnout caused by overcommitment or poor workload estimation.
Capacity Planning vs Resource Planning
A common misconception is that capacity planning is the same as resource planning. While both are related, they serve different purposes. Resource planning focuses on assigning specific people to tasks or projects, whereas capacity planning evaluates whether the team has sufficient time, bandwidth, and availability to complete the assigned work effectively in the first place. In other words, resource planning answers who does what, while capacity planning answers how much work can actually be done.
Example of Capacity Planning in Action
For example, a manager may assign five projects to a team based on headcount availability. However, capacity planning goes a step further by analyzing whether those five projects can realistically fit into the team’s working hours after accounting for meetings, support tasks, administrative work, and other ongoing responsibilities. This prevents overcommitment and helps maintain realistic delivery timelines.

Types of Capacity Planning
Capacity planning helps organizations balance workload, resources, and delivery expectations by aligning them with actual team availability. It ensures smoother execution across people, projects, and product goals while preventing overload and delays.
Workforce Capacity Planning
Focuses on employee availability and workload distribution to ensure balanced productivity across the team. It considers working hours, leave schedules, meetings, and other non-productive time to understand real capacity. This helps managers prevent burnout and make fair task allocations. It also improves visibility into how effectively the workforce is being utilized.
Project Capacity Planning
Focuses on determining whether a team has enough bandwidth to complete specific projects within set deadlines. It helps managers evaluate resource availability before committing to timelines. By analyzing ongoing workloads and priorities, it reduces the risk of overloading teams. This ensures projects are delivered on time without compromising quality.
Product Capacity Planning
Used in product and engineering environments to align development capacity with roadmap requirements. It helps teams assess whether they can realistically deliver planned features and releases. This type of planning improves sprint accuracy and long-term planning reliability. It also ensures development teams are not stretched beyond sustainable limits.
Capacity planning often overlaps across these areas in real-world scenarios, especially in growing organizations managing multiple priorities at once.
How to Do Capacity Planning in 6 Steps
Effective capacity planning requires a structured approach that balances available resources with workload demand. By following a clear process, managers can improve resource utilization, prevent bottlenecks, and ensure projects stay on track.
-
Step 1 – Assess Current Capacity
Calculate total available working hours per employee, excluding meetings, breaks, leave, and non-project activities. This provides a realistic view of the team’s actual capacity.
-
Step 2 – Forecast Demand
List all upcoming tasks, projects, and expected workload for the planning period. Estimating future demand helps teams prepare resources in advance and avoid last-minute scheduling issues.
-
Step 3 – Identify Capacity Gaps
Compare available capacity with projected workload to identify areas of overload or underutilization. This helps managers spot potential risks before they affect project delivery.
-
Step 4 – Allocate Resources
Assign tasks based on employee skills, availability, and project priorities rather than assumptions. Proper allocation improves efficiency and ensures work is distributed fairly.
-
Step 5 – Monitor in Real Time
Track actual work progress, productivity, and time usage using tools like Desklog. Real-time visibility helps managers understand whether plans are being executed as expected.
-
Step 6 – Adjust Continuously
Review workloads regularly and make adjustments as priorities, deadlines, or resource availability change. Continuous optimization keeps capacity plans aligned with business needs.
Capacity Planning vs Resource Planning
Capacity planning and resource planning are closely related workforce management practices, but they serve different purposes. Capacity planning focuses on determining whether a team has enough time and bandwidth to handle incoming work, while resource planning focuses on assigning the right people to specific tasks. Together, they help organizations balance workloads and ensure projects are executed efficiently.
| Factor | Capacity Planning | Resource Planning |
|---|---|---|
| Focus | Total team bandwidth | Task assignment |
| Goal | Prevent overload or idle time | Assign people to tasks |
| Timing | Before and during execution | During execution |
| Data Used | Availability + workload trends | Skills and availability |
| Outcome | Balanced workload system | Task allocation system |
Capacity planning ensures the workload fits the team, while resource planning ensures the right people are assigned to that workload. Organizations achieve the best results when both processes work together to support efficient project execution and sustainable workforce utilization.

Capacity Planning Best Practices
Successful capacity planning is not just about estimating workloads, it requires continuous monitoring, realistic forecasting, and data-driven decision-making. Following proven best practices helps organizations improve resource utilization, maintain balanced workloads, and adapt quickly to changing business demands.
-
Use Real Data Instead of Assumptions
Capacity planning should be based on actual work patterns rather than guesswork. Using real productivity and time data provides a more accurate understanding of team availability and workload capacity, leading to better planning decisions.
-
Review Capacity Weekly or Per Sprint
Team availability and project priorities can change quickly. Regularly reviewing capacity on a weekly basis or at the end of each sprint helps managers identify issues early and make necessary adjustments before they affect project delivery.
-
Avoid Overloading Top Performers Repeatedly
High-performing employees often receive more work because they consistently deliver results. However, relying too heavily on the same individuals can lead to burnout and reduced long-term productivity. Distribute responsibilities fairly across the team whenever possible.
-
Separate Deep Work and Meeting Time
Not all working hours are available for focused project work. Capacity calculations should account for meetings, administrative tasks, and interruptions separately to create a realistic picture of productive work time.
-
Track Historical Workload Trends
Past workload data can reveal patterns that improve future planning. Analyzing historical trends helps managers forecast demand more accurately, identify recurring bottlenecks, and prepare for peak workload periods.
-
Align Planning with Project Cycles
Capacity planning should be synchronized with project milestones, sprint schedules, and delivery timelines. Aligning planning activities with project cycles helps ensure resources are available when they are needed most.
-
Balance Tasks Based on Skill Levels
Work should be assigned according to both employee capacity and expertise. Matching tasks to appropriate skill levels improves efficiency, maintains quality standards, and prevents unnecessary delays.
-
Adjust Plans Continuously Instead of Locking Them Early
Capacity planning should be treated as an ongoing process rather than a one-time activity. Regular adjustments based on changing priorities, team availability, and actual progress help organizations remain flexible and maintain realistic workloads.
